The Evolution of Robotic Arms
A Brief Background
The thought of robotic arms dates back to the 1950s, when early automation methods emerged in industrial settings. The 1st programmable robotic arm, Unimate, was launched in 1961 and revolutionized automotive production by carrying out welding and section transfers.
Due to the fact then, robotic arms have evolved by way of:
Breakthroughs in artificial intelligence and machine Studying
Integration of sensors and Personal computer vision
Miniaturization and improved content engineering
Important Milestones
1980s: Introduction of multi-axis motion, allowing additional advanced jobs.
2000s: Emergence of collaborative robots (cobots) Functioning safely together with human beings.
2020s: Utilization of robotic arms in Area exploration and health care fields.

How Robotic Arms Get the job done
Parts of the Robotic Arm
A standard robotic arm consists of:
Joints and back links – Mimic human arm motion
Conclude effector – The "hand" that performs responsibilities (e.g., gripper, welder, scalpel)
Actuators – Motors that travel the arm’s movement
Sensors – Aid the arm perceive its ecosystem
Controller – The Mind that guides the arm’s steps
Degrees of Independence (DOF)
The pliability of robotic arms is defined by their degrees of freedom. A higher DOF usually means the arm can go additional just like a human limb, enabling sophisticated maneuvers.
